Abstract
The cylindrical tip (1) of a radio antenna has a hole drilled in it (4) to receive the end of the aerial rod. This is shaped to form progressively reducing dias. For a nominal 2mm dia. for example, the entry(s) would be made to 2.4 mm, the section (4a) to 1.95 to 0.02-0.01mm and height 2mm and the section (4b) to 1.92 + 0.02, - 0.01mm. The end of the aerial would be made to tolerances of +/- 0.02 mm. The rod will always enter the opening (5) and may make an interference point with the lower section (4a). If not it can be pushed in further to make a fit in the upper section (4b).
